Market highlights
North America’s Global Business Center
Chicago is centrally located at the nexus between European and Asian markets, and the
North American Free Trade zone.
Strong, Diversified Economy
Chicago’s industry mix most closely matches the nation's, with no single industry
employing more than 12% of the workforce. Chicago is a key player in every sector
from risk management innovation to manufacturing to information technology to
health services. Virtually every major data network in the world intersects in Chicago.
As big as a country, Chicago's $698B GRP is more than countries like Argentina,
Sweden, and Poland. Chicago has one of the world’s largest and most diversified
economies, with more than four million employees. The city is an efficient economic
powerhouse, home to more than 400 major corporate headquarters, including 36 in the
Fortune 500 and is the #1 Metro for corporate investment in the U.S., as well as the top
U.S. city for foreign direct investment (FDI); seventh globally.
Key trends include:
• The Chicago (city) economy has expanded by an estimated 18,680 jobs year-
over-year.
• Venture capital rounds and investment continued a decade-long increase in
2019, surpassing $2 billion raised.
• Air cargo tonnage at O’Hare and Midway airports increased by 8.5% YOY in
June 2019.

A Different DNA
• We designed Chicago Tower with innovation as our guide. This new level of style,
luxury and technology combine to create the ultimate Live/Work/Play experience.
• The Chicago Tower will have naturally ventilated residential and hotel floors. Low-
cost cooling will be achieved by drawing outside air into the hotel and
condominium units and exhausting it to the inside core and below grade.
• Mechanical floors will draw ventilation air from the central void that is distributed
throughout the building. Radiant heating floors will supplement heating
requirements for the residential and hotel units.
• Space cooling will be accomplished via individual fan coil units connected to the
main outside air make up unit.
• Photovoltaic panels will be integrated into the building’s facade to provide
renewable energy to offset operating energy costs, reduce use of fossil fuels and
greenhouse gas emissions, as well as add architectural interest to the building.
• Sustainable and energy-efficient systems will allow the hotel owner/operator, and
unit owners, to enjoy significant cost saving from day one.
• Cutting edge air filtration systems throughout the entire building
• Highly secure touchless elevators and voice-controlled doors throughout
• Onsite concierge doctor serving residents, office tenants and hotel guests.
